VOLUNTEER POSITIONS
Below is a brief description of the responsibility for each volunteer position available. 
 

Team Parent Coordinator The Team Parent Coordinator responsibilities include organizing a variety of activities which serve to provide the team with a ‘local’ contact for team specific and general information as well as supporting game day activities to ensure the event runs smoothly. This position works best with those who have access to a cell phone and e-mail. Responsibilities include the following:

  • Assisting with Hot August Night activities (2)
  • Assist coaches in contacting players for meetings, practice items, pizza night, Cal. Friday night games, etc. if and as needed.
  • Assign families and assist to coordinate bringing oranges, grapes and drinks for the team’s half-time break and (2) 7 lbs. bags of ice for the field water coolers on game days.
  • Assist the Parent Volunteer Coordinator by making reminder calls to team families that are scheduled to work during your team’s game.
  • Collect money for coaches gifts.

Spotter This person assists the announcer by providing them the play by plays and providing player names and reminders

Clock/Score Board Position involves starting and stopping the clock during our home games, as well as operating the score board from the booth. This activity requires careful watching of the field referees.

Mandatory Play Will work on the side-line with a person from the opposite team (home and away games). Use player list to place marks next to each player on the field for each play. Keep coaches informed to ensure each player gets the minimum # of total plays required for each game.

Chain Gang Will work on the side-lines moving markers up and down the field for plays during our home games.

Gate Duty This person will monitor the entrance and collect money for admission to home games. 2 people for each gate (back and front). Only players, coaches and certain level sponsors are admitted free. All parent volunteers pay to be admitted. Volunteer must be an adult over 18 years of age to work this position.  Only one person per family can work gate.

Snack Bar Preparation Volunteers will be cutting up food items and setting up the snack bar to have opened by 9 am for the start of the Bears home games. (No Children allowed in Snack Bar)

Snack Bar Will perform a variety of ‘kitchen’ activities which include serving customers, preparing food, stocking shelves and food clean-up for our home games. (No Children allowed in Snack Bar)

BBQ Manages the grill/BBQ area to cook and serve a variety of meat foods for our home games.

End of the Year Banquet (one-time event):  Assisting with the set-up/break-down for the end of year banquet.
